Since well over half of the total number of EFL Championship matches will be shown live on Sky Sports this season, it’s no surprise that Albion’s start to the campaign has been shuffled around as a result.

Albion’s first live showing will be their Carabao Cup tie at Rotherham, which is not part of the same league agreement. This game will kick off at 5.30 on Saturday August 8.

The re-scheduled EFL Championship games are as follows:

• Burnley home: now Sunday August 23 with 12 noon kick off
